The Majestic Theatre in Michigan is one of those hidden gems that just oozes character from the moment you lay eyes on its intricate exterior, with classic Art Deco details that make it feel like stepping back in time. It’s not a huge venue, about 1,700 seats, so the vibe is cozy but lively, perfect for catching a band like The Menzingers Detroit in a setting that feels intimate yet energetic. Designed by John Eberson, known for his atmospheric theaters, the space still manages to blend vintage charm with modern upgrades, making every show feel special.
